Imagine a group of three smart missiles flying together. They listen for a signal coming from a target ship. By comparing when each missile hears the signal and from what direction, they can figure out exactly where the target is and steer themselves to hit it, even if their GPS isn't working. The system specifically uses a technique called correlative interferometry to pinpoint the signal's direction, and the claims narrow the invention to long-range anti-ship missiles.
Why it matters: Since 2018, advancements in AI-driven autonomous swarm coordination and robust GPS-denial navigation techniques have made such complex multi-missile systems more feasible and effective.
